#60130d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#60130d is composed of 37.6% red, 7.5% green and 5.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 80.2% magenta, 86.5% yellow and 62.4% black. It has a hue angle of 4.3 degrees, a saturation of 76.1% and a lightness of 21.4%. #60130d color hex could be obtained by blending #c0261a with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#660000.

#60130d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#60130d has RGB values of R:96, G:19, B:13 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.8, Y:0.86, K:0.62. Its decimal value is 6296333.
